欢迎来到论文网! 识人者智,自知者明,通过生日认识自己! 生日公历:
网站地图 | Tags标签 | RSS
论文网 论文网8200余万篇毕业论文、各种论文格式和论文范文以及9千多种期刊杂志的论文征稿及论文投稿信息,是论文写作、论文投稿和论文发表的论文参考网站,也是科研人员论文检测和发表论文的理想平台。lunwenf@yeah.net。
您当前的位置:首页 > 毕业论文 > 计算机毕业论文

F平台的基本构成及其对软件架构发展的推动_模式-论文网

时间:2013-11-30  作者:方虹丽,刘大伟
视图包括用户提交的表单信息以及所获得的返回结果信息。在基于Web的应用系统中,视图元素通过浏览器展示给用户,这些视图元素可以是HTML,也可以是XML和Applet。随着应用复杂度和规模的增大,用户界面的处理也变得更具有挑战性。在数据集成应用中,一类数据往往具有多种表现形式和显示的界面。MVC设计模式对视图的处理仅限于视图上数据的采集和处理以及接受用户的请求,然后将用户的请求提交给控制器来处理。

⑶控制器(Controller)它定义了应用程序的行为,视图提交的所有用户请求都由控制器来处理。控制器的一个重要的功能,就是将用户请求传递给相应的业务处理模型,它同时还负责选择视图并返回处理的结果。在MVC模式中,控制器是一个中介者的身份,以用户的请求为线,将模型和视图连接在一起,它不作任何数据处理。构建基于MVC的模型框架的核心就是设计有效的控制器。

MVC设计模式被证明是有效的处理方法之一,它将模型、视图和控制器三部分分离,采用该设计模式,简化了应用程序的设计,降低了各部分之间的耦合,提高了灵活性和可维护性,降低了维护成本。MVC模式的这种结构特别适用于那些多用户的、可扩展的、可维护的和具有很高交互性的应用系统。

基于ECF来构建的企业统一服务平台系统,完全符合MVC的设计模式和框架,对应关系如下图:

图2基于ECF的MVC模式

四、ECF框架结构及其和项目之间的关系

图3ECF三层结构

ECF三层框架结构分布包含:

(1)ECFManagementFramework:该层覆盖了过程初始化,管理的工具和过程。

(2)ECFMiddleFramework:该层覆盖了ECF中代码生成、变更、部署的工具和过程。

(3)ECFCoreFramework:该层覆盖了功能运行、数据交互的工具和过程。

图4基于ECF的项目开发过程

综上可知,ECF平台以其更为系统和全面的运行模式,逐步更加适应了大型项目开发的软件架构需求;但与此同时,它并非是一个独立的整体,必须和J2EE等传统架构联合起来,以便更好保证系统的完善和稳定。在科技日新月异的今天,合理利用所拥有技术和理念,才是完成项目设计、取得成功的关键!

参考文献
1 非线性结构在RDMS系统中的压缩存储研究 汪建, 赵海洋, 叶发忠 计算机应用,2007年S1期
2 Struts框架下Web应用系统的开发与研究[D].硕士学位论文 张卫争 太原理工大学,2008
3 DTO模式的研究及对其实现的改进 朱彬; 陈志军 沈阳航空工业学院学报,2004年04期
4 冯金辉.J2EE设计模式及应用实现研究[D].硕士学位论文,杭州,浙江大学,2004.
 

查看相关论文专题
加入收藏  打印本文
上一篇论文:用 CUP 构 造 编 译 器 的 方 法_分析器生成器-论文网
下一篇论文:抓基础上好《工程制图》课_基础知识-论文网
毕业论文分类
行政管理毕业论文 工商管理毕业论文
护理毕业论文 会计毕业论文
会计专业毕业论文 英语专业毕业论文
大学毕业论文 硕士毕业论文
计算机毕业论文 市场营销毕业论文
物流管理毕业论文 法学毕业论文
相关计算机毕业论文
最新计算机毕业论文
读者推荐的计算机毕业论文